在 SEO 中,一个好的网页必须具备哪些 HTML 标签和属性?

搜索引擎优化 (SEO) 是涉及提高网站在搜索引擎上的可见性的过程。这是通过提高网站在搜索引擎结果页面(例如Google)上的排名来实现的。网站在这些页面上的显示位置越高,就越有可能获得更大的流量。

搜索引擎优化涉及了解搜索引擎的运作方式、人们在搜索什么以及他们使用的关键字。改善网站的 SEO 通常涉及调整内容,使其与目标关键词更相关。SEO 中使用的另一种策略是增加指向该网站的链接数量,从而提高其知名度。

以下是用于优化网站进行 SEO 的基本 HTML 标签和元素列表:

HTML 标题标签:HTML 中的<title>标签用于定义 HTML 文档的标题。它在浏览器工具栏中设置标题。当网页添加到书签时,它提供网页的默认标题。它在搜索引擎结果中显示页面的标题。这个 HTML 标题标签是 SEO 期间要考虑的最重要的标签之一。当我们在搜索引擎中搜索某些内容时,标题标签也会以粗体和更大的字体显示。内容创建者和开发人员必须确保正确使用标题标签,才能获得良好的搜索引擎排名。

语法

<title> Your Page/Post Title Heading </title> 

<title>What is Recursion? Explain in detail.</title> 

谷歌SERP示例: 下图说明了 <title> 标记在浏览器中作为网页标题的外观。

HTML meta Description 标记:元数据表示有关数据的信息。HTML 中的 <meta> 标记提供有关 HTML 文档的信息,或者简单来说,它提供有关文档的重要信息。meta 标记包含 name 属性。我们可以将其值设置为“description”,然后在“content”属性中添加网页的描述。

语法

<meta name="description" content="Some text about the contents of the webpage">

<meta name="description" content="A recursive function solves a particular problem by calling a copy of itself and solving smaller subproblems of the original problems.">

SEO的最佳实践

  • 始终保持简短和准确,因为搜索引擎通常会保留元描述的前 150-160 个单词并删减其余部分。
  • 如果您的网页打算显示以搜索更广泛的搜索关键字,那么最好跳过元描述。在这种情况下,搜索引擎算法将从搜索次数最多的网页文本中创建描述。

例:下图说明了<meta>标记在浏览器中作为元描述的外观。

HTML 标题标签 (h1-h6):用于定义页面的标题。HTML 定义了六个级别的标题。这 6 个标题元素是 H1、H2、H3、H4、H5 和 H6;H1 是最高级别,H6 是最低级别。

语法

<h1>Some Text</h1>
<h3>Some Text</h3>
...
<h6>Some Text</h6>

SEO的最佳实践

  • 不要在整个网页中使用多个<h1>标记。仅使用一个 <h1> 标记作为整个网页的标题或可见标题。
  • 将 h2 用于网页的各个部分,将 h3 用于子部分。最好不要低于 h3,因为这会让用户和搜索引擎算法感到困惑。
  • 使标题与可能的搜索查询相关。这将有助于在搜索预期查询时将网站排名在更好的位置。

例:下图说明了标题标签在网页上的外观。

HTML 图像“alt”属性: alt 属性用于指定图像的替代文本。当图像不显示时,它很有用。它用于为图像提供替代信息。

语法

<img src="image_URL" alt="Image Description">

SEO的最佳实践

  • alt 属性内一两行的良好描述性文本将帮助用户弄清楚图像内部显示的内容,即使图像未加载也是如此。
  • 关键字搜索不会考虑图像 alt 属性中具有更高优先级的文本,因此不要尝试在此处编写搜索关键字。

例: 下图说明了图像标记的 alt 属性在图像未显示时的外观。

<img src=
"https://media.geeksforgeeks.org/wp-content/uploads/20190506164011/logo3.png" alt="GeeksforGeeks logo">

HTML5 语义标签:语义元素具有有意义的名称,用于说明内容类型。例如页眉、页脚、表格…HTML5 引入了许多语义元素,如下所述,这些元素使代码更易于开发人员编写和理解,并指导浏览器如何处理它们。

除了使用像文章这样的语义标签外,细节对 SEO 也有帮助:

右侧的约定对搜索引擎非常有帮助和理解。所以它在SEO期间更有用。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/bicheng/23799.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

跑mask2former(自用)

1. 运行docker 基本命令&#xff1a; sudo docker ps -a &#xff08;列出所有容器状态&#xff09; sudo docker run -dit -v /hdd/lyh/mask2former:/mask --gpus "device0,1" --shm-size 16G --name mask 11.1:v6 &#xff08;创建docker容器&…

Mac系统使用COLMAP

安装教程 如有出入&#xff0c;参照官网手册最新版 Installation — COLMAP 3.9-dev documentation 首先确保mac上安装了Homebrew 1.安装依赖项 brew install \cmake \ninja \boost \eigen \flann \freeimage \metis \glog \googletest \ceres-solver \qt5 \glew \cgal \s…

Python中Web表单和用户输入的处理

在现代Web应用程序中&#xff0c;处理用户输入和表单提交是必不可少的部分。在Python中&#xff0c;使用Flask框架可以非常方便地处理这些操作。本文将详细介绍如何在Flask中处理Web表单和用户输入&#xff0c;包括基本的表单创建、验证、提交和处理等方面。通过这些内容&#…

万里长城第一步——尚庭公寓【技术概述】

简略版&#xff1a; 项目概述主要是移动端&#xff08;房源检索&#xff1b;预约看房&#xff0c;租赁管理&#xff0c;浏览历史&#xff09;和后台管理&#xff08;管理员对房源进行操作&#xff09;&#xff1b; 项目使用前后端分离的方法&#xff0c;主要以后端为主&#xf…

#05 深入Stable Diffusion的参数调整和优化技巧

文章目录 前言1. 理解关键参数2. 参数调整策略2.1 学习率调整2.2 批量大小优化2.3 迭代次数设置2.4 潜在空间维度选择 3. 优化技巧3.1 使用预训练模型3.2 数据增强3.3 模型微调 4. 实践建议结论 前言 Stable Diffusion作为一款强大的AI图像生成工具&#xff0c;其性能的优劣很…

centos如何压缩zip

在CentOS中&#xff0c;您可以使用zip命令来压缩文件或文件夹为ZIP格式。如果zip命令尚未安装&#xff0c;您可以通过执行以下命令来安装它&#xff1a; sudo yum install zip unzip压缩单个文件的基本命令格式为&#xff1a; zip [压缩后的文件名].zip [文件名]压缩一个文件…

rpm安装

rpm安装 命令格式&#xff1a; rpm 【选项】 文件名 选项&#xff1a; -i&#xff1a;安装软件 -v:显示安装过程信息 -h:用#表示安装进度&#xff0c;一个#代表2% -ivh&#xff1a;安装软件&#xff0c;显示安装过程 -e:卸载软件 -q:查看软件是否安装 -ql&#xff1…

什么是函数?在C语言中如何定义一个函数

函数是编程中用于执行特定任务的一组指令的集合。它有一个名称&#xff08;即函数名&#xff09;&#xff0c;可以通过该名称在程序中多次调用该函数以执行相同的任务。这有助于提高代码的可重用性和可维护性。 在C语言中&#xff0c;函数的定义通常包括以下几个部分&#xff…

信息系统项目管理师0147:工具与技术(9项目范围管理—9.3规划范围管理—9.3.2工具与技术)

点击查看专栏目录 文章目录 9.3.2 工具与技术 9.3.2 工具与技术 专家判断 规划范围管理过程中&#xff0c;应征求具备如下领域相关专业知识或接受过相关培训的个人或小组 的意见&#xff0c;涉及的领域包括&#xff1a;以往类似项目&#xff1b;特定行业、学科和应用领域的信息…

UIScrollView的相关笔记

1. 当UIScrollview横向滚动时&#xff0c;如果在上面添加5个按钮&#xff0c;但当前scrollview 一页只能显示3个按钮&#xff0c;此时有一项要求&#xff0c;需要在点击第3个按钮时&#xff0c;scrollview自动向左滑动&#xff0c;显示后面的按钮等&#xff0c;需要在按钮点击方…

SpringMVC:Quartz常见问题

一、配置job的xml里<start-time>的时间格式 从源码JobSchedulingDataProcessor类中可以看出&#xff1a;格式例如&#xff08;2012-03-31T05:55:00&#xff09; /*** XML Schema dateTime datatype format.* <p>* See <a href"http://www.w3.org/TR/2001/…

学习anjuke的过程

一、抓包 先看看12.25.1版本的APP是不是还能使用&#xff0c;如果还能使用我们就先破解低版本的。打开APP后发现还能正常使用&#xff0c;因为低版本的难度低我们就破解这个版本。低版本和高版本的算法是一样的&#xff0c;算法破解之后我们后续抓包替换接口就行了。手机安装上…

SQLAlchemy 模型中数据的错误表示

1. 问题背景 在使用 SQLAlchemy 0.6.0 版本&#xff08;也曾尝试使用 0.6.4 版本&#xff09;的 Pylons 应用程序中遇到了一个 SQLAlchemy ORM 问题。该问题出现在使用 psycopg2 作为数据库驱动程序、连接至 Postgresql 8.2 数据库的环境中。定义了一个 User 模型对象&#xf…

FreeRTOS基础(十一):消息队列

本文将详细全方位的讲解FreeRTOS的消息队列&#xff0c;其实在FreeRTOS中消息队列的重要性也不言而喻&#xff0c;与FreeRTOS任务调度同等重要&#xff0c;因为后面的各种信号量基本都是基于消息队列的。 目录 一、消息队列的简介 1.1 产生的原因 1.2 消息队列的解决办法 …

【数据库】SQL零基础入门学习

人不走空 &#x1f308;个人主页&#xff1a;人不走空 &#x1f496;系列专栏&#xff1a;算法专题 ⏰诗词歌赋&#xff1a;斯是陋室&#xff0c;惟吾德馨 目录 &#x1f308;个人主页&#xff1a;人不走空 &#x1f496;系列专栏&#xff1a;算法专题 ⏰诗词歌…

重邮计算机网络803-(2)物理层

一.物理层 1.介绍 物理层的主要任务描述为确定与传输媒体的接口的一些特性&#xff0c;即&#xff1a; ①机械特性 指明接口所用接线器的形状和尺寸、引线数目和排列、固定和锁定装置等等。 ②电气特性 指明在接口电缆的各条线上出现的电压的范围。 ③功能特性 指明某条线上…

B=2W,奈奎斯特极限定理详解

一直没搞明白奈奎斯特极限定理的含义&#xff0c;网上搜了很久也没得到答案。最近深思几天后&#xff0c;终于有了点心得。顺便吐槽一下&#xff0c;csdn的提问栏目&#xff0c;有很多人用chatgpt秒回这个事&#xff0c;实在是解决不了问题&#xff0c;有时候人的问题大多数都是…

HDFS 之 DataNode 核心知识点

优质博文&#xff1a;IT-BLOG-CN 一、DataNode工作机制 DataNode工作机制&#xff0c;如下所示&#xff1a; 【1】一个数据块在 DataNode上以文件形式存储在磁盘上&#xff0c;包括两个文件&#xff0c;一个是数据本身&#xff0c;一个是元数据包括数据块的长度&#xff0c…

二维空间中的点绕原点的旋转矩阵是怎么来的?(内含视频讲解)

如是我闻&#xff1a; 如果直接看书的话&#xff0c;他会告诉你二维空间中点的旋转变换的定义是这样的。 R ( β ) [ cos ⁡ ( β ) − sin ⁡ ( β ) sin ⁡ ( β ) cos ⁡ ( β ) ] \mathbf{R}(\beta) \begin{bmatrix} \cos(\beta) & -\sin(\beta) \\ \sin(\beta) &…

【npm】如何在不发布包的情况下,在本地调用并测试它

要在不发布到 npm 的情况下本地调用测试一个 npm 包&#xff0c;你可以使用 npm link。这使你能够在本地文件系统中链接到你的包&#xff0c;而不必每次进行更改后都重新发布它。 以下是使用 npm link 的一般步骤&#xff1a; 1、在包目录中运行 npm link&#xff1a; 在你的…